This week we are joined by Tomas Passeggi and Paul Sekfy!
In this podcast, we discuss the crucial role of local engagement and global collaboration in promoting social justice and sustainable development. Tomas underlined the need for evaluating programs to ensure accountability, while Paul highlighted how local communities can drive global change by addressing interconnected challenges.
We engage in further discussion surrounding the importance of understanding the link between local and global efforts in achieving shared goals, such as the UN's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s). The conversation also touched on the challenges faced by Community Centres, especially during the COVID-19 pandemic and the importance of retaining core values in volunteerism and professionalization.
